Project Sunrise: The Inside Scoop on Qantas's Epic 22-Hour Non-Stop Flight to London
Qantas is preparing to make aviation history with a direct flight from Sydney to London. Here’s everything you need to know about the revolutionary 'Project Sunrise' and what it means for Australian travellers.
Get ready to cross the globe without a single stop. Qantas is finalising plans to launch the world's longest non-stop commercial flight, a marathon 22-hour journey from Sydney to London. Dubbed "Project Sunrise," this audacious route is set to redefine ultra-long-haul travel and could become a new benchmark for the airline industry.
But what does a 22-hour flight actually involve? From specially designed aircraft and revolutionary in-flight services to the science of beating jet lag, this is not just a new route—it's a complete reimagining of how we fly.
The Main Story: Why a 22-Hour Flight Matters
For decades, travelling between Australia and the United Kingdom has involved a gruelling journey of at least one, often two, stops in hubs like Singapore, Dubai, or Doha. The total travel time, including layovers, can easily stretch beyond 24 hours. Qantas's Project Sunrise aims to slash that time dramatically with a single, non-stop flight from Sydney Kingsford Smith Airport (SYD) to London Heathrow (LHR).
The significance is huge for Australian business and leisure travellers. Eliminating layovers means reclaiming hours of your life, arriving less fatigued, and reducing the logistical hassle of navigating multiple airports. It positions Sydney as a truly global hub and represents a massive technological and operational challenge for the airline.
As reported by the BBC, the flight "could be a reality for passengers by 2025." Qantas has already conducted historic test flights—dubbed "Project Sunrise"—from London to Sydney and New York to Sydney with passengers on board to gather vital data on crew duty, passenger wellbeing, and aircraft performance.
Recent Developments: Bringing the Dream to Life
Qantas has been methodically working towards this goal for years. The latest updates confirm the project is moving from research to real-world preparation. Key milestones include:
- The Aircraft: Airbus has been awarded the contract to supply a modified version of its A350-1000 aircraft. These planes, dubbed the "A350-1000 Ultra Long Range," are being custom-built with enhanced fuel capacity and a specific cabin configuration designed for extreme endurance.
- The Cabin Design: Inside these special aircraft, every detail is under scrutiny. According to News.com.au, Qantas is planning a revolutionary passenger experience to combat fatigue. This includes a "dark flight" phase where cabin lights are turned off for 12 hours, mimicking night-time to help adjust body clocks. New meal services, in-seat exercise programs, and dedicated "wellbeing zones" are also part of the plan.
- The Certification: Before the route can launch, the aircraft must receive final certification from Australian and European aviation authorities. This involves rigorous testing of the aircraft's systems and safety protocols for flights of this unprecedented duration.
The engineering behind this is staggering. As detailed by The Independent, building a plane that can carry enough fuel for 22 hours while still meeting payload requirements is a monumental task. It requires ultra-lightweight materials, exceptional aerodynamic efficiency, and engines that are both powerful and incredibly fuel-efficient.
<center>The Science and Strategy Behind Surviving 22 Hours in the Sky
The challenge of Project Sunrise isn't just engineering; it's fundamentally human. Spending nearly a full day in an aircraft tube poses significant physiological and psychological challenges. Qantas's approach is multi-faceted:
1. Aircraft and Route: The A350-1000 ULR is key. Its advanced composite construction makes it lighter and more fuel-efficient than older jets. The flight path will likely take a southern route over Antarctica or a northern route over Asia, depending on wind patterns, to optimise fuel burn.
2. Passenger Wellbeing as a Priority: The airline's research from its test flights led to several confirmed innovations: * Customised Lighting: Lighting will dynamically adjust to mimic natural circadian rhythms. * Optimised Catering: Menus are being designed with specific timing and nutrient content to promote alertness or rest, based on the flight phase. * Seat Design: Seats in premium cabins will offer more functionality for sleeping and moving, with a focus on reducing stiffness.
3. Crew Management: For the crew, a 22-hour duty period is extreme. Qantas will employ a "double crew" operating model, with one set of pilots flying while another rests in specially designed crew rest areas, ensuring both groups are fresh and alert. The cabin crew will also rotate their duties to manage fatigue.
What This Means for Australian Travellers and the Industry
The immediate impact is clear: a monumental upgrade in connectivity between Australia and the UK. For the travelling public, it promises time savings and reduced hassle. For Qantas, it's a bold competitive move to cement its status as a leader in ultra-long-haul aviation and capture a premium market segment.
Economically, the route could boost tourism and business links between the two nations. It also places immense pressure on competitor airlines and hub airports in the Middle East and Southeast Asia, potentially disrupting the traditional flow of Europe-Asia-Australia traffic.
However, the move isn't without risks. The financial cost of the special aircraft is high, and the demand for a ticket that will command a significant premium must be sustained. Environmental considerations are also paramount; while the A350 is efficient, a flight of this length has a substantial carbon footprint, a factor increasingly scrutinised by the public.
Looking Ahead: The Final Countdown
The successful completion of the research flights is a huge milestone. The focus now is on finalising the aircraft certification and finalising the commercial details.
Qantas has indicated that commercial flights for Project Sunrise are tentatively targeted for late 2025 or early 2026. The first routes are expected to be Sydney-London, followed closely by a possible Melbourne-London or Sydney-New York service.
